Shuttle planning FAQ

Questions groups ask before booking.

Does AVPR sell individual shuttle seats?

No. AVPR coordinates private transportation for organized groups, companies, hotels, weddings, events, and prearranged airport movements.

How many passengers can AVPR transport?

AVPR’s current Sprinter vans are planned for groups of 10–15 passengers per vehicle. Larger parties may be coordinated across multiple vans, subject to availability, luggage, accessibility, route, and timing requirements.

What information is needed for a shuttle quote?

The most useful details are the date, passenger count, pickup and drop-off points, timing, stop count, return plan, luggage, accessibility needs, and venue access information.

Can AVPR coordinate shuttle and valet parking together?

Yes. Shuttle routes can be coordinated with remote parking, valet staging, traffic flow, venue access, and guest departure plans.

Which areas does AVPR serve?

AVPR supports planned group transportation across Los Angeles, Orange County, the Inland Empire, and nearby Southern California service corridors.
